Abdullah bin Zayed: Arab League's observers' mission in Syria more difficult now

The Arab League's observer mission in Syria is now getting more difficult for different reasons," the UAE's Minister of Foreign Affairs H.H Sheikh Abdullah Bin Zayed told reporters on Tuesday. "We see that the killing has not stopped. The Syrian side has not honoured its commitments about the movement of the (Arab League's) observers. And, unfortunately, the observers were attacked by people who are not from the Syrian opposition ," Sheikh Abdullah said in a joint press conference in Abu Dhabi with visiting Japanese Minister for Foreign Affairs Koichiro Gemba.

"The Arab League is supposed to speak about these attacks as those observers are nationals of member states of the Gulf Cooperation Council (GCC) I leave topic to the Arab League Secretary General," Sheikh Abdullah added. - Emirates News Agency, WAM
